Cédric Villani, the dissident ex-LREM candidate for mayor of Paris, posts a tweet in reaction to the announcement that Benjamin Griveaux has withdrawn his candidacy for the local elections in March 2020. Griveaux withdrew after the release of a sex video on social media. Villani offered his support, saying the "undignified attack he suffered is a grave threat to our democracy". IMAGES

Israel's parliament takes another step to push forward a legal reform package that has sparked mass protests against the hard-right government of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u. Lawmakers in a 3:00 am (0100 GMT) vote approve a bill in first reading that would, among other things, allow the Knesset to scrap Supreme Court rulings with a simple majority vote. IMAGES
